To measure a wheel loader bucket accurately, you'll need a few essential tools. These include a tape measure, a straight edge, and a level. A tape measure is used to measure the length, width, and depth of the bucket, while a straight edge helps ensure that the measurements are taken along a straight line. A level is used to ensure that the bucket is level during the measurement process, which is important for obtaining accurate results.
Now that you have the necessary tools, let's walk through the step-by-step process of measuring a wheel loader bucket.
The first step is to measure the width of the bucket. To do this, place the tape measure at the widest point of the bucket, typically at the cutting edge. Measure from one side of the cutting edge to the other, ensuring that the tape measure is straight and parallel to the ground. Record this measurement in inches or millimeters, depending on your preference.
Next, measure the depth of the bucket. This is the distance from the cutting edge to the back of the bucket. To measure the depth, place the tape measure at the cutting edge and extend it straight back to the back of the bucket. Ensure that the tape measure is perpendicular to the cutting edge and parallel to the sides of the bucket. Record this measurement in inches or millimeters.
The length of the bucket is the distance from the pivot point to the cutting edge. To measure the length, place the tape measure at the pivot point and extend it straight to the cutting edge. Ensure that the tape measure is parallel to the ground and follows the contour of the bucket. Record this measurement in inches or millimeters.
The capacity of the bucket is the volume of material that it can hold. To calculate the capacity, you'll need to know the width, depth, and length of the bucket. The formula for calculating the capacity of a rectangular bucket is:
Capacity = Width x Depth x Length
For example, if the width of the bucket is 8 feet, the depth is 4 feet, and the length is 6 feet, the capacity would be:
Capacity = 8 x 4 x 6 = 192 cubic feet
It's important to note that this formula assumes that the bucket is a perfect rectangle. In reality, most wheel loader buckets have a curved shape, which can affect the capacity. To account for this, you may need to use a more complex formula or consult the manufacturer's specifications.

In addition to the basic measurements, there are a few other factors to consider when measuring a wheel loader bucket. These include the bucket's shape, the type of material it's made from, and the intended application.


The shape of the bucket can have a significant impact on its performance. There are several different types of bucket shapes, including standard, general purpose, and specialized buckets. Standard buckets are the most common type and are designed for general loading and unloading tasks. General purpose buckets are similar to standard buckets but are typically larger and have a wider cutting edge. Specialized buckets, such as rock buckets and coal buckets, are designed for specific applications and may have a unique shape or features to improve performance.
The material used to make the bucket can also affect its performance and durability. Most wheel loader buckets are made from steel, which is strong and durable. However, there are different grades of steel available, each with its own unique properties. Higher grades of steel are typically more expensive but offer better performance and durability. In addition to steel, some buckets may be made from other materials, such as aluminum or composite materials. These materials may offer advantages such as reduced weight or increased corrosion resistance.
The intended application of the bucket is another important factor to consider. Different applications require different types of buckets. For example, if you're using the bucket to load and unload loose materials, such as sand or gravel, a standard bucket with a wide cutting edge may be sufficient. However, if you're working with heavier materials, such as rocks or concrete, you may need a specialized bucket with a stronger structure and a more aggressive cutting edge.
